Play by the Rules: To play by the rules, think Hollywood glam. Smooth waves paired with a classic red lip. It never goes out of style! To recreate this look for your own New Year’s Eve festivities, start with towel-dried hair and prep for a smooth and damage-free blowout with Tresemmé’s Keratin Smooth Flat Iron Smoothing Spray followed by working a small amount of Herbal Essences Bombshell Babe Blowout Smooth Cream through your hair from roots to tip. Finish your hair by blow-drying with a flat paddle brush, and adding a curling wand to create loose waves.

For your makeup, think dewy and simple skin—you want that #IWokeUpLikeThis vibe! Swap out a heavy foundation for something lighter like Maybelline Pure BB Cream, which provides buildable coverage to even out skin tone and help hide any blemishes without looking like you’re wearing a full face of makeup. Use your fingers to blend a dab of Pixi Sheer Cheek Gel in Natural into the apples of your cheeks for a subtle flush, and add L’Oréal Paris Infallible 24HR Eye Shadow in Amber Rush to your eyelids to add a hint of shimmer. Finish with a swipe of mascara and L’Oréal Paris Colour Riche La Lacque Lip Pen in Lacque and Roll and you’re good to go!

Break the Rules: The rules were meant to be broken, right? For a fun and funky New Year’s Eve beauty look, get a little wild with your hair and makeup with the unexpected. I’m a big believer that a messy bun is always a good idea, and New Year’s Eve is no exception. For the best messy bun, start with second-day hair that has been sprayed with Not Your Mother’s Clean Freak Refreshing Dry Shampoo for just the right amount of texture and volume, and work it into your bun technique of choice. Finish with a glitter headband for a touch of glam, because it’s New Year’s Eve after all!

For a rule-breaker beauty look, start with the same simple foundation and blush, but add in a few unexpected touches. Swap out the classic red lip for something bolder and brighter—think hot pink! Try Revlon’s new Ultra HD Matte Lip Color in HD Obsession for vibrant, matte color that’s ultra pigmented. For eyes, swap out your traditional black eyeliner for something with a touch of sparkle, like Pixi’s Endless Silky Eye Pen in Glimmery Black, which has glitter right in the pencil, and smudge it up a bit for an effortless smoky look. You can even take the rule-breaking right down to your fingers with a bold, glittered manicure using Essie’s Summit of Style that’s sure to catch someone’s eye with big gold glitter flakes.
